As a core functional enzyme in the household and industrial detergent industries, Protease Mannose Complex enables rapid breakdown of protein and glycoprotein soils on textiles. Major detergent manufacturers incorporate Protease Mannose Complex to improve cleaning outcomes, particularly for blood, food, and sweat stains, while supporting phosphate reduction and cold-water cleaning initiatives. Careful adjustment of the enzyme-to-builder ratio, as well as blending sequence, ensures reliable stability through shelf life and usage cycles, while satisfying evolving sanitation and sustainability requirements in both domestic and institutional laundry markets.

Protease Mannose Complex serves as a dedicated hydrolytic agent in plant and animal protein hydrolysate production, especially for applications requiring controlled peptide release and glycan removal to enhance nutritional and functional properties. Food manufacturers depend on our enzyme complex in continuous and batch reactors, balancing reaction time, temperature, and pH to standardize hydrolysis degree, minimize bitterness, and conform to food grade specifications. In infant formula and sports nutrition proteins, exacting control during the enzymatic phase is essential for reproducibility and safety.

In the animal nutrition sector, Protease Mannose Complex functions as an exogenous enzyme additive in compound feed production, accelerating conversion efficiency and improving digestibility, particularly in feeds with high plant or animal protein content. Integrated at specialized dosing points, this complex supports feed millers in lowering anti-nutritional factors and tailoring peptide profiles, while maintaining compliance with international limits on enzyme inclusion and ensuring batch traceability from procurement through pelleting or extrusion.

Biopharmaceutical firms deploy Protease Mannose Complex within upstream and downstream biologics workflows, specifically targeting glycoprotein modification for characterizing or engineering monoclonal antibodies and recombinant proteins. Used in controlled in vitro reactions, its selective glycosidase and protease activity permits precise mapping or remodeling of glycan structures, which is fundamental for quality control, biosimilarity assessment, or altering therapeutic pharmacodynamics during cell line development and process scale-up.

In the leather processing industry, Protease Mannose Complex finds exclusive use in enzymatic bating and soaking, facilitating controlled and selective removal of non-collagenous proteins and carbohydrate residues from hides. Large-scale tanneries run tightly monitored bathtubs and drums where our complex replaces or reduces reliance on traditional harsh chemicals, improving downstream grain quality and reducing effluent organic load. The adoption of this advanced enzymatic approach is driven by regulatory mandates for both eco-efficiency and employee safety in modern leather processing.
